🧂 Ingredients You’ll Need

 

Here’s everything you need to make a homemade omelette in minutes (for one generous serving or two smaller ones):

 

3 large eggs

 

2 tablespoons milk (optional, for a fluffier texture)

 

1 tablespoon butter or olive oil

 

Salt and black pepper, to taste

 

Your choice of fillings (see below for ideas!)

 

💡 Pro Tip: Fresh eggs make a huge difference in flavor and texture — always use the freshest ones you have.

🍳 Step-by-Step: Homemade Omelette Recipe in Minutes

 

Let’s walk through this quick and easy omelette recipe — perfect for beginners and seasoned cooks alike!

 

Step 1: Beat the Eggs

 

Crack the eggs into a small bowl. Add milk (optional) and a pinch of salt and pepper.

 

Whisk the mixture with a fork or whisk until fully combined and slightly frothy — this traps air for a light, fluffy omelette.

 

💡 Pro Tip: Want extra fluff? Add a splash of sparkling water or a pinch of baking powder before whisking!

 

Step 2: Preheat the Pan

 

Place a non-stick frying pan over medium heat and melt butter (or use olive oil for a lighter version).

 

Tilt the pan to spread the butter evenly — you want the surface fully coated.

 

Step 3: Pour and Swirl

 

Pour the beaten eggs into the pan. Let them sit for a few seconds, then gently tilt the pan to spread the mixture evenly.

 

As the edges begin to set, use a spatula to gently push the cooked parts toward the center, allowing uncooked egg to flow outward.

 

Step 4: Add the Fillings

 

Once the eggs are mostly set but still slightly runny on top, sprinkle your chosen fillings over one half of the omelette.

 

Keep the other side plain — it’ll make folding easier later.

 

Step 5: Fold and Finish

 

Using your spatula, carefully fold the omelette in half over the fillings.

 

Let it cook for another 30 seconds to 1 minute, depending on how cooked you like your eggs.

 

Slide it gently onto a plate and garnish with fresh herbs, cheese, or a drizzle of sauce.

 

💚 Pro Tip: For a creamy texture, turn off the heat just before the omelette looks fully cooked — it will finish cooking from the residual heat.

🧊 Storing & Reheating Tips

 

While omelettes are best enjoyed fresh, you can still make them ahead for convenience.

 

Refrigerate: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 2 days.

 

Reheat: Warm in a non-stick pan over low heat or microwave for 30–40 seconds.

 

Freeze: Omelettes freeze well — separate them with parchment paper and freeze up to 1 month.

 

💚 Pro Tip: To reheat frozen omelettes, thaw overnight in the fridge before gently warming.

🧂 Common Mistakes to Avoid

 

Even simple recipes have pitfalls — here’s how to dodge the most common omelette mishaps:

 

Mistake Problem Solution

Overcooking Rubbery texture Remove from heat early

Undermixing Uneven texture Whisk eggs well before cooking

Too many fillings Breaks apart Keep fillings light — less than ½ cup total

High heat Burns outside, raw inside Use medium or medium-low heat

Not using non-stick Sticks to pan Use a non-stick skillet or well-seasoned pan

 

💡 Pro Tip: The perfect omelette should be tender and just set — not brown or crispy.
